m7 18 hw multiplication and division with integers; writing expressions and equations (1) question 3 of 16 (1 point) | question attempt: 1 of unlimited evaluate. (-6)^2 = (-7)^3 =

Explanation:

Step1: Recall exponent rule for even - power

For any real number \(a\), \((-a)^{2n}=a^{2n}\) when \(n\) is a positive integer. Here \(a = 6\) and \(n = 1\), so \((-6)^{2}=(-6)\times(-6)\).
\((-6)\times(-6)=36\)

Step2: Recall exponent rule for odd - power

For any real number \(a\), \((-a)^{2n + 1}=-a^{2n+1}\) when \(n\) is a non - negative integer. Here \(a = 7\) and \(n = 1\), so \((-7)^{3}=(-7)\times(-7)\times(-7)\).
\((-7)\times(-7)=49\), and \(49\times(-7)=-343\)

Answer:

\((-6)^{2}=36\)
\((-7)^{3}=-343\)
